On May 3, 1994 at 8:45 p.m. I followed a road that lead me to freedom from an alcohol addiction that was ruining my life. I was about to loose my wife and the life that God truly had planned for me. So I ask you this question, If you have no where else to look and you are truly at what you feel is the bottom then please try looking up. Listed below is the road I followed and it's made me a better man, not a perfect man. I will tell you this though, it's not always going to be easy but the ride is always worth it.
Romans 3:22-24 "This righteousness from God comes through faith in Jesus Christ to all who believe. There is no difference, for all have sinned and fall short of the glory of God, and are justified freely by his grace through the redemption that came by Christ Jesus."
Romans 6:23 "For the wages of sin is death, but the gift of God is eternal life in Christ Jesus our Lord."
Romans 5:8 "But God demonstrates his own love for us in this: While we were still sinners, Christ died for us."
Romans 10:12-13 "For there is no difference between Jew and Gentile--the same Lord is Lord of all and richly blesses all who call on him, for, "Everyone who calls on the name of the Lord will be saved."
Here's the invitation from Jesus.
Revelation 3:20 "Here I am! I stand at the door and knock. If anyone hears my voice and opens the door, I will come in and eat with him, and he with me."
If you invited Him in then you are now a child of God. John 1:12 "Yet to all who received him, to those who believed in his name, he gave the right to become children of God"
